Hagia Sophia, The Cistern (close by), and Topkapi were my favorite touristy places to see in Istanbul. There was a nice day trip up the Marmaris to the Black sea by boat. You stop at the castle ruins near the Black Sea and get to walk around, it is really beautiful there (in the summer). That trip might be way too cold in the Winter.

Ortakoy is a must because it is such a nice place with all these wooden ,colourful houses,narrow streets and Kumpir selling stalls.You should try it!It is incredibly big potato stuffed with delicious things.You should also see Dolmabahce saray,check the opening hours,i think it is closed on Thursdays..Ahhhh,Istanbul you will fall in love with this city for sure!!!!!
you can take oil olive and spices I think,there are some nicely wrapped boxes of spices at Egyptian Bazar( another must )
